Board: inspectors should report suspected illegal gambling to enforcement; no new local gambling rules adopted

Summary

Board members advised inspectors to refer suspected illegal gambling to enforcement and the state's attorney rather than attempt independent determinations; the board will not create additional local gambling rules at this time.
